What is an aerospace engineer?
Aerospace engineers apply their knowledge in aeronautics. Propulsion, robotics, flight dynamics, and flight dynamics to create aircraft, spacecrafts, satellites. Rockets and missiles can also be designed by them.
An aerospace engineer can be involved in creating new aircraft types, new fuel sources, improving existing engine performance, and even designing space suits.

What are industrial engineers doing in their day?
Industrial engineers deal with the interplay of things.
Their job ensures that machinery, plants, and factories run efficiently and safely.
They design equipment and controls to make it easy for workers to complete their tasks.
They also ensure compliance with environmental regulations and safety standards.
